Samantha Chapman from Pixiwoo working her magic on Natalia, who looked fab!Before leaving the venue, we were all given another lovely treat by the company - a fab bag of goodies to try out;
The goody bag included a cute t-shirt, a makeup bag, a natural dazzle bronzer a mirror and a glitter "eye candy" set. We also got these little beauties;
Nail polishes in Block Orange, Fuchsia, Mint Green (My heart skipped a little beat when I saw this one!), Bright Purple, and Acid Yellow (Summer toenail colour me thinks!). These are a welcome addition to my current nail paint collection!
Lip Paints in 144 (Cerise Pink - a lovely berry shade); 145 (Punky Pink - reminds me of MAC's Show Orchid!), and 146 (Dolly pink - a lovely bubblegum barbie pink shade, which puts me in mind of MAC Saint Germain), as well as glossy tube number four, a nude peach shade.
